2011 at Gardner-Webb: Played in sixmatches on the season, starting three ... Totaled 192 minutes onthe season ... Made starts versus Wofford, at Davidson and at UNCGreensboro ... Recorded five shots on the season, putting three onframe ... Posted a .600 shots on goal percentage on the year ...Played a season-high 47 minutes in the loss at Davidson ... Alsorecorded 45 minutes of action in GWU's 3-0 season opening winversus Brevard College.
2010 at Gardner-Webb: Saw time in fivematches on the season as a true freshman ... Logged 37 minutes onthe year ... Saw time in the midfield for GWU ... Recorded one shoton the year, putting it on goal ... Posted a 1.000 shots on goalpercentage for the season ... Put a shot on goal in the 3-0 winover Presbyterian College ... Logged a season-high 15 minutes inthe loss at home to UNC Greensboro.
High School/Club: Lettered at Indian RocksChristian High School in Florida ... Totaled 46 career goals and 71career assists ... Was named to the All-District Team and the BayConference All-Conference Team all four years ... Tabbed the TeamMVP his senior season ... Was twice named to the LancerInvitational All-Tournament Team ... Helped lead his team to becomethe District Runner-Ups in both his junior and sophomore campaigns... Was part of the District Championships team as a freshman ...Also a member of the Danedin Stirling Academy Club Team, where heled his team in assists with 32 as a freshman ... Tallied 58 goalsand 62 assists over three years with the club team ... Was part ofthe club squad that was Disney Qualifier Champions, U.S. Club StateChampions and CDL Champions in 2008.
